Output 66033b29afb02b19c8d23ac47e76b764e491fad3f1fddf6ab1304b9a6c9f81fc:1

value
399450000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 58ac9b18b380358e7f6c892d520eb571ea97db56 OP_EQUALVERIFY OP_CHECKSIG
address
DDDxn1BSsGGMZvEysRRrwT515PMK8b8ri1
transaction
66033b29afb02b19c8d23ac47e76b764e491fad3f1fddf6ab1304b9a6c9f81fc